What is hair thickening?

Hair thickening It’s almost the same as extension. The main difference is that the length of the hair does not increase or it becomes slightly larger. And the density due to the attachment of additional thin strands to your own hair grows.
How hair thickening is done
Thickening is hair extensions. You can perform the procedure using one of the modern methods. The most popular types of hair extensions the following:
- hotter;
- cold;
- tape;
- Hollywood.
Tape and Hollywood hair extensions are not suitable for owners of sparse hair, since rather wide strands are used when performing the technique. They will be noticeable if the original base is loose.
For sparse hair that needs thickening, hot or cold extensions are usually chosen. Both methods have advantages and disadvantages. Let’s consider them.
Hot appliances
Hot hair extensions are performed by masters with the help of tongs, which heat up keratin capsules, which ensure the adhesion of donor strands to the natural base.
The smaller the capsules and the thinner the strands, the more imperceptibly it will be possible to attach them to the hair. It is also important that the color of the capsules matches the tone of the roots. Do not use chocolate or brown keratin capsules for blondes.
If there is gray hair, at the beginning, the roots are dyed, and then extensions are made to thicken.
To benefits hot Italian hair thickening techniques include:
- The ability to use nano-capsules that are almost invisible on the hair;
- Duration of wear, since correction is necessary no earlier than after 2 months;
- The ability to not only add volume, but also change the color. You can build up strands of any color, but women with sparse hair are recommended to choose with an ombre effect: the roots are natural, and the length of any shade;
- Thickening of only certain zones. You can add donor strands only to those areas where they are needed. This saves time and money.
To cons hot building include:
- The need for heat treatment of hair to bond donor strands with natural hair. It is believed that the keratin that makes up the capsules is safe, but if the material is of poor quality, there may be tangles and tangles. Therefore, it is important to choose an experienced craftsman and be interested in product quality certificates. which he uses for the thickening procedure;
- duration. Thickening takes a long time, as the craftsmen separate the thinnest strands;
- High cost. Even if you need to thicken only the temporal-lateral zones or the occipital, the procedure will be expensive (from 5,000 rubles for medium length). The reason is expensive materials and highly qualified specialists. Beginning extension masters do not undertake such work.
Cold technology
The essence of thickening hair using a cold method is to attach donor strands to natural ones with glue. The clutch provides a special safe composition. To remove the extended curls, you need to apply a liquid that destroys it to the glue and gently pull them off.
The advantages and disadvantages and technologies of cold extension are identical with the hot method, with the exception of heat treatment of the hair. In the second case, the iron or tongs are not used.
With sesame thread

Another type of cold extension technique is the glue-free option. To add volume to the hair with the help of donor strands, sesame thread. Small knots provide grip without any harm to native hair. They do not need to be cauterized with an iron, nor treated with a glue softener or keratin capsules. Of the minuses – the need for correction after 1.5-2 minus, which is 4-5 weeks earlier than with hot or cold building.
Features of thickening hair
Hair thickening is an opportunity to give your own hair the desired volume in just a couple of hours. There is nothing easier than trusting the master and getting the desired result. The main thing is to subsequently follow the recommendations for caring for donor strands, because if you comb and wash your hair incorrectly, you can pull off not only extended curls, but also damage your relatives.
The thickening technique, as a rule, corrects the formed voids and “islands” after childbirth, as a result of hormonal failure, malnutrition and care. Most often, strands are built up on the temporal-lateral zones and near the frontal depressions. Here, as a rule, bald patches occur most often.
Thickening should not be confused with the classic build-up, which is done strand by strand all over the head. It solves two problems at once – lengthening and giving volume. At the same time, there are a lot of donor hair on the head.
If the length suits, but the tips seem rare, it is better to give preference to the thickening procedure. Then a small amount of curls attached in the lower occipital area will correct the situation.
